CARS Tour, ASA STARS National Tour announce prize packages for Tri-County weekend

A super-sized weekend at Tri-County Motor Speedway between the zMAX CARS Tour and ASA STARS National Tour next month will feature opportunities for race fans to win a variety of prize packages.

Fans who buy pre-sale tickets for Tri-County until the cut-off date on Sept. 7 will automatically be entered into a drawing where they can receive one of four different prizes. Winners are going to be selected from all combined ticket sales and will receive something from both the CARS Tour and ASA.

The first giveaway will be a pair of gloves signed by the CARS Tour ownership group of Dale Earnhardt Jr., Kevin Harvick, Jeff Burton and Justin Marks. On the ASA side, a lucky fan will receive signed merchandise from both Kevin and Keelan Harvick.

A pace car ride-along is up for grabs as part of the second giveaway. This opportunity extends to the race-winning fan and a guest of their choosing, who will get an up-close view of the front row during pace laps for the CARS Tour and ASA features.

Giveaway three is two VIP experiences to the CARS Tour and ASA championship events at South Boston Speedway and the Governor’s Cup at New Smyrna Speedway, respectively. This prize package encompasses a pit pass, suite access (not available for New Smyrna) and photos with the race winners and series champions.

The final prize package is a mixed bag of merchandise from both the CARS Tour and ASA. It also consists of two pit pass upgrades for each Tri-County race.

This collaboration between the CARS Tour and ASA came together after the latter’s planned event at Tri-County in May was postponed due to inclement weather. The rescheduled Carolina 250 will now take place on Wednesday, Sept. 9, with the CARS Tour still holding its two events on that Saturday evening.

A fun month of build-up is ahead for fans eager to see their favorite drivers across the CARS Tour and ASA platforms at Tri-County, some of whom will be lucky enough to receive merchandise or improve their race day experience. Winners of each giveaway will be announced on social media on Sept 7.

The ASA STARS National Tour’s Carolina 250 will air on tracktv.com, while FloRacing will stream the zMAX CARS Tour’s Pro Late Model and Late Model Stock features.
